What is the Detox Process?

Drug & Alcohol Detoxification in Buist, Idaho is always the objective in early recovery, the detox process allows you to be in an illicit-drug free setting situation of serenity and peace of mind. Doctors recommend that patients stay in a medically assisted detox center until they receive medical clearance, this is contingent upon the amount of drug used, the type of drug, and the seriousness of addiction. When detoxing the individual is usually given a lower dosage or tapered off using medically assisted drugs such as Suboxone for Opiate withdrawal or Ativan for Alcohol withdrawal,During the painful process of detox and withdrawal, many addicts receive drugs to taper them off, tapering helps to make sure the patient is safe and in minimal discomfort. Medical detox is presided over by licensed addiction treatment professionals. Traditional rehab in Buist, Idaho lets patients acclimate into a life of sobriety while also addressing any health issues, the detox process on the other hand provides a comfortable environment to go through withdrawal. Upon leaving detox in Buist, Idaho individuals are moved to a lower level of care- Addicts then transition into long-term treatment where they can begin to embrace more decision-making.

WHY IS DETOX IMPORTANT?

Detoxing by yourself can be very dangerous depending on which drugs you’re withdrawing from. Especially in the case of alcohol or benzodiazepine withdrawal, an individual will need medical support. Doctors are able to monitor your physical help and get you immediate medical help incase of an emergency. Detox from opiates or stimulants like cocaine or methamphetamine may not be fatal, but it allows you to recover in a comfortable setting at a Detox Center.
